(PatrioticPost.com)- Pope Francis, the far-left leader of the Catholic Church, called for peace between Russia and Ukraine on Friday. The Pope also traveled to the Russian embassy outside of the Vatican walls, in what Vatican officials have described as an initiative that is completely without precedent.

Typically, popes usually receive ambassadors and foreign heads of state at his residence in the Vatican, but this time he chose to travel to the Russian embassy to express his concern about the war between Russia and Ukraine.

Matteo Bruni, the Vatican spokesman, said that the pope aimed to “express his concern about the war.” He reportedly stayed at the Russian embassy for over 30 minutes.

Pope Francis urged Russia and Ukraine to engage in dialogue to end the violent conflict, which began last week when Russian President Vladimir Putin signed a decree recognizing eastern regions of Ukraine – Donetsk and Luhansk – as independent from Ukraine.

Francis also called for next Wednesday to be a day of prayer and fasting among his Catholic followers.

What Pope Francis has not done, however, is explicitly criticize Russia. The head of the Catholic church has been making efforts for several years now to develop strong ties to the Russian Orthodox Church, which would be difficult to do if he took a side in this conflict.
